What is a Bimini Top and Why Does It Matter?
A Bimini top is an open-front canvas canopy supported by a metal frame, typically made of aluminum, that attaches to a boat’s deck. It serves as a shield against sunlight, rain, and wind, enhancing comfort for passengers during long hours on the water. For Bennington pontoon owners, the Bimini top is more than just a functional accessory—it’s an integral part of the boat’s design, tailored to complement its aesthetic and performance.

Key Components of a Bennington Pontoon Bimini Top
To understand your options for replacement parts, it’s essential to break down the Bimini top into its core components:
- Canvas Top: The fabric portion of the Bimini, typically made from solution-dyed polyester or similar durable, water-repellent materials. It provides UV protection and weather resistance.
- Frame: A sturdy structure, usually aluminum, that supports the canvas. The frame includes horizontal and vertical supports, often with hinges for folding.
- Mounting Hardware: Brackets, screws, and connectors that secure the Bimini top to the boat’s deck or railings.
- Storage Boot: A protective cover that encases the folded Bimini top when not in use, safeguarding it from the elements.
- Zippers and Fasteners: High-quality zippers (like #8 YKK with metal sliders) and fasteners that ensure the canvas stays taut and secure.
Each of these components plays a critical role, and damage to any one of them—whether from a collision with a low branch or prolonged sun exposure—may necessitate a replacement.

Sizing and Compatibility: Finding the Right Fit
One of the challenges of replacing a Bimini top is ensuring compatibility with your Bennington pontoon model. Manufacturers provide specific measurements to help you select the correct size. These measurements are typically taken from seam to seam along the center of the top, starting from the back. Here’s a breakdown of common sizes offered for Bennington pontoons:
- 2001 Models: Back to first seam: 31” | 36 3/4” | 40” front
- 2005-2007 Models: Back to first seam: 31” | 36 3/4” | 40” front
- 2008 Models: Back to first seam: 40 1/4” | 20” | 43 1/4” front
- 2009-2025 Models: Back to first seam: 43” | 29” | 46 1/2” front
If your model isn’t listed, some suppliers offer custom duplication services. By sending in your original top, they can replicate it exactly, ensuring a perfect match.
How to Measure Your Bimini Top
To avoid ordering the wrong size, measure your existing top carefully:
- Lay the Bimini flat and extend it fully.
- Measure from the back seam to the first seam, then to subsequent seams, ending at the front.
- Compare your measurements to the manufacturer’s size chart.
This step is crucial, as an ill-fitting Bimini top can sag, flap in the wind, or fail to provide adequate coverage.
Where to Source Bennington Pontoon Bimini Top Parts
Finding replacement Bimini top parts can feel daunting, but several reliable sources cater specifically to Bennington owners:
1. Bennington Dealers
Your local Bennington dealer is often the first and best option for OEM parts. Dealers have direct access to Bennington’s catalog and can order exact replacements for frames, canvas tops, and hardware. While this route may be pricier—sometimes exceeding $600 for a full frame—it guarantees authenticity and compatibility.

4. Local Fabricators
For damaged frames, a local metal fabricator or muffler shop with tube-bending equipment can be a cost-effective alternative. Aluminum is softer than steel, making it easier to straighten or weld (using heliarc techniques). This option is particularly useful for minor repairs rather than full replacements.

Real-World Scenarios: Replacing Bimini Top Parts
Boaters frequently encounter situations requiring Bimini top repairs or replacements. Consider this example from a pontoon owner: “I hit a low branch in a canal with my 2016 Bennington SL20, bending the horizontal frame and damaging the Bimini frame. I couldn’t find parts online—help!” Forum responses suggested contacting a Bennington dealer or Great Lakes Skipper, with some recommending a fabricator for minor frame bends. Costs ranged from $300 for a tube to $600 for a full front frame, highlighting the variability in repair options.
Another owner replaced their entire Bimini frame through a dealer for over $600 after an ill-fitting $300 tube failed to align properly. These anecdotes underscore the importance of verifying fit and weighing cost versus convenience.

Maintenance Tips to Extend Bimini Top Life
Prevention is better than replacement. Here are practical tips to keep your Bennington Bimini top in pristine condition:
- Clean Regularly: Use mild soap and water to remove dirt, salt, and bird droppings that can degrade fabric.
- Store Properly: Always use the storage boot when the Bimini is folded to protect it from UV rays and moisture.
- Inspect Hardware: Check zippers, fasteners, and mounting points for wear; replace as needed.
- Avoid High Winds: Lower the Bimini during strong winds or storms to prevent frame damage.
- Repair Small Tears: Patch minor fabric tears with marine-grade repair kits to avoid costly replacements.
